Review – Antec SoundScience Rockus Speaker System

Review – Antec SoundScience Rockus Speaker System Antec is rather well known for for making a number of PC components. However, something they aren't known for is audio equipment. That's why I was surprised to see the release of their SoundScience Rockus Speaker System. The 2.1 speaker system promised to provide 3D sound from just two speakers and a subwoofer. I've been using the Rockus for a little while now, and today I'll give you my full review.

Review – NZXT H2

Review – NZXT H2 They say that silence is golden. This applies to many things in life, the least of which not being your desktop computer. In an effort to keep the latest components nice and cool, one tends to load up their case with fans, which can become rather noisy. Sure, a bit of noise might not be a big deal to most people, but sometimes it's nice to have a PC that's whisper quiet. That's exactly why NZXT has released their H2 case.
